Vila Vita Parc, Algarve: Mediterranean Splendor Meets Exclusive Comfort
Nestled along the Algarve’s dramatic cliffs, Vila Vita Parc is a sanctuary of refined indulgence. This iconic resort captures the essence of Mediterranean sophistication, from its Moorish-inspired architecture to its lush subtropical gardens. Each villa and suite offers sweeping ocean views, private terraces, and interiors that balance contemporary minimalism with warm, artisanal details. Guests can indulge in Michelin-starred dining at Ocean Restaurant or rejuvenate at the extensive spa, which combines traditional Portuguese treatments with holistic wellness practices. Beyond luxury, Vila Vita Parc crafts personalized experiences—from private yacht excursions to exclusive wine tastings—that elevate every moment of your stay.

The Yeatman, Porto: Wine, Views, and Unparalleled Refinement
In Porto, where the Douro River winds through terraced vineyards, The Yeatman stands as a beacon of luxury for oenophiles and discerning travelers alike. This five-star hotel is renowned for its panoramic city views, Michelin-starred gastronomy, and an award-winning wine cellar. Each room and suite is designed with meticulous attention to detail, offering sumptuous bedding, private terraces, and bespoke amenities that reflect the region’s heritage. The Yeatman also offers immersive wine experiences, from private tastings to vineyard tours, ensuring that guests savor the very best of Porto’s vinicultural treasures. Every stay here is an elegant blend of cultural immersion and contemporary comfort.
Areias do Seixo, Torres Vedras: A Retreat in Harmony with Nature
For modern elites seeking seclusion and artistic inspiration, Areias do Seixo provides a unique escape along Portugal’s rugged coastline. This boutique hotel is an architectural gem, combining eco-conscious design with rustic luxury. Rooms and villas incorporate natural materials, handcrafted furniture, and expansive windows that frame the Atlantic Ocean, offering a seamless connection with nature. Guests can engage in holistic wellness programs, creative workshops, and private culinary experiences, all curated to foster mindfulness and rejuvenation. Areias do Seixo is more than a hotel—it’s a lifestyle destination, where sophistication meets sustainability and every detail enhances a profound sense of peace.
